Transaction 75a41ee82eb780f0ce12d2f55e86f6419271f5b5893e92c60bfdf0c554e4f7be

1 Input
2 Outputs
  • 75a41ee82eb780f0ce12d2f55e86f6419271f5b5893e92c60bfdf0c554e4f7be:0
  • value  80426217
    address  391mPmcRQ2bt55Zf8cucNkWuh9qtkBVYGe
  • 75a41ee82eb780f0ce12d2f55e86f6419271f5b5893e92c60bfdf0c554e4f7be:1
  • value  350077475
    address  37biYvTEcBVMoR1NGkPTGvHUuLTrzcLpiv